Ok I had said I was missing some photo's earlier, so here they are. After doing the cooling fins I flipped the rotary table so the holes around the diameter could be done. Here are the manifolds pressed in as well.


Pressing the manifolds worked really well. I mounted the fixture in an angle plate lined up the holes with the 1/4 shank of an end mill then the manifolds with a 3/16 drill and pushed them in right on the drill press. The hardest part was trying to line up the 2-56 holes straight.
Then I moved on to the crank. I had a piece of 1144 so I cut and faced it to length. Mounted it in the v-block indicated it center drilled the two centers. Then flipped it and repeat. I was then able to use a lathe dog and turn the crank throw.

I used a standard cutoff tool to rough it out.

Then spent what seemed like forever on my wimpy grinder making a tool that could cut the rest of the groove. It started out as 1/4 X 3/4 I was concerned but it worked great, I needn't have worried. Today I spent spent turning the gear side of the shaft with it's three diameters .329 for  the gear .315 for the bearing and .3125 for the shaft.
